我怎样才能解决这个问题?如果我使用 expo 应用程序在 android 上模拟它,我的应用程序可以正常工作,但是当我构建 apk 时它会崩溃
How can I fix this? My app works fine if I use expo app to emulate it on android, but it crashes when I build the apk
我使用 ReactNative 来创建我的简单应用程序,但是在我构建 apk 并安装到我的 phone 甚至其他人的 phone 上后,它不起作用。我不知道为什么,我做了很多尝试来改变很多东西。我不知道如何解决它,我正在尝试一个星期。我认为问题是我没有正确安装某些组件,但我尝试在不做任何更改的情况下创建一个新项目并且它有效,所以这肯定是我的项目的问题。为了制作我的项目,我使用了 expo init,然后是 expo eject,我选择了 ExpoKit,因为只使用 expo init 我没有 android 文件夹,而使用 react native 我没有 expo,所以我用这个命令来两者都有。告诉我您需要查看哪些文件。我不知道 whick 放在那里因为我不知道 whick 可能是问题所在。
我解决了这个问题。我用react native创建了另一个项目,然后只复制没有
的代码
我会建议,如果您使用 Expo,请尽量不要弹出它,因为它根本无法正常工作。我自己已经开发 React Native 应用程序一年多了,起初我使用 expo 的原因很简单,但随着应用程序变得越来越大,需要原生组件和 api 来自 iOS 和 Android该应用程序没有工作。几个月前,我刚开始使用 react-native init 并在弹出之前使用了 expo 中的所有前端代码,现在工作正常!
我使用 ReactNative 来创建我的简单应用程序,但是在我构建 apk 并安装到我的 phone 甚至其他人的 phone 上后,它不起作用。我不知道为什么,我做了很多尝试来改变很多东西。我不知道如何解决它,我正在尝试一个星期。我认为问题是我没有正确安装某些组件,但我尝试在不做任何更改的情况下创建一个新项目并且它有效,所以这肯定是我的项目的问题。为了制作我的项目,我使用了 expo init,然后是 expo eject,我选择了 ExpoKit,因为只使用 expo init 我没有 android 文件夹,而使用 react native 我没有 expo,所以我用这个命令来两者都有。告诉我您需要查看哪些文件。我不知道 whick 放在那里因为我不知道 whick 可能是问题所在。
我解决了这个问题。我用react native创建了另一个项目,然后只复制没有
的代码我会建议,如果您使用 Expo,请尽量不要弹出它,因为它根本无法正常工作。我自己已经开发 React Native 应用程序一年多了,起初我使用 expo 的原因很简单,但随着应用程序变得越来越大,需要原生组件和 api 来自 iOS 和 Android该应用程序没有工作。几个月前,我刚开始使用 react-native init 并在弹出之前使用了 expo 中的所有前端代码,现在工作正常!